The Nature of Unity • The world’s view of Unity is tolerance • Let me believe what I believe and you can believe what you want to believe • Do what you want to do, provided it doesn’t infringe on what I want to do • Christian unity is accomplished, not through doctrine of tolerance, but by a morally pure life that sets aside selfish pride and embraces humility.

Philippians 2:1–11 (ESV) 1So if there is any encouragement in Christ, any comfort from love, any participation in the Spirit, any affection and sympathy, 2 complete my joy by being of the same mind, having the same love, being in full accord and of one mind. 3 Do nothing from rivalry or conceit, but in humility count others more significant than yourselves. 4 Let each of you look not only to his own interests, but also to the interests of others.

  4. 5 Have this mind among yourselves, which is yours in Christ Jesus, 6 who, though he was in the form of God, did not count equality with God a thing to be grasped, 7 but made himself nothing, taking the form of a servant, being born in the likeness of men. 8 And being found in human form, he humbled himself by becoming obedient to the point of death, even death on a cross. 9 Therefore God has highly exalted him and bestowed on him the name that is above every name, 10 so that at the name of Jesus every knee should bow, in heaven and on earth and under the earth, 11 and every tongue confess that Jesus Christ is Lord, to the glory of God the Father.

A Call to Unity 1So if there is any encouragement in Christ, any comfort from love, any participation in the Spirit, any affection and sympathy, • Have you been: • Encouraged in Christ? • Comforted by Christ’s love? • Obtained Fellowship in the Spirit? • Received Affection? • Obtained Sympathy? • The Emphatic answer to all these is YES!!!!

  6. If the answer is YES, then • 2 complete my joy by being of the same mind, having the same love, being in full accord and of one mind. • Complete my joy: • By being of the same mind • By having the same love • By being in full accord • By being of one mind • Be • One

  7. Unity is through Humility 3 Do nothing from rivalry or conceit, but in humility count others more significant than yourselves. • Don’t have this attitude: • Spirit of rivalry • Conceited or self-centered. • These cause division. • Have this attitude: • Humility: • Considers others more significant than Self.

  8. Humility considers the needs of others 4 Let each of you look not only to his own interests, but also to the interests of others. • Look out for your own interests • But, also • Look out for the interest of other brothers and sisters in Christ as well.

  9. Let Christ be the example 5 Have this mind among yourselves, which is yours in Christ Jesus, You should have the same attitude toward one another that Christ Jesus had (NET) Have this attitude in yourselves which was also in Christ Jesus(NAS) Unity of believers is accomplished when our minds are transformed to the mind of Christ. Romans 12:2–3 2 Do not be conformed to this world, but be transformed by the renewal of your mind, that by testing you may discern what is the will of God, what is good and acceptable and perfect. 3 For by the grace given to me I say to everyone among you not to think of himself more highly than he ought to think, but to think with sober judgment, each according to the measure of faith that God has assigned.

  10. How did Christ show humility? • 6 who, though he was in the form of God, did not count equality with God a thing to be grasped • Jesus is God. • Before he came to this world • While he was here • When he returned • Yet his equality with God was secondary to his mission to serve man.

  11. He became as nothing 7 but made himself nothing, taking the form of a servant, being born in the likeness of men. • Jesus made himself nothing. • By taking the form of a servant. • By being born as a man.

  12. He humbled himself 8 And being found in human form, he humbled himself by becoming obedient to the point of death, even death on a cross. • As a man he took on the form of the lowest of men. • Instead of giving commands he obeyed the Father’s commands • Even to die • Even to die on the Cross

  13. Result of his humility 9 Therefore God has highly exalted him and bestowed on him the name that is above every name, • The Father exalted Him. • The Name of Jesus is above all names. • Above the Caesars. • Above Alexander the Great • Above all kings. • Above the name of angels • Above every name that has been or ever will be.

  14. Jesus is Lord • 10 so that at the name of Jesus every knee should bow, in heaven and on earth and under the earth, 11 and every tongue confess that Jesus Christ is Lord, to the glory of God the Father. • Every person that ever lived, or will ever live will be humbled to bow the knee to Jesus. • Every person that ever lived, or will live will be humbled to confess that Jesus Christ is Lord. • In this the Father receives Glory.

  15. Because Jesus humbled himself • He will be exalted and every living creature will be humbled. • In obedience, will you humble yourself now? • Or, will you live in disobedience and be forced to humble yourself when God reveals the exaltation of his son?

  16. Jesus is our example • Jesus humbled himself. • So should we. • Conceit, self-centeredness leads to: • Rivalry • Division and lack of unity among the believers. • Make my join complete! • Lay aside you personal self-interest for the interest of Christ. • Lay aside your rights and desire for recognition for the interest of Christ. • Be one minded with your brothers and sisters in Christ.
